Authors:
ISBN13:
9781000978049
Edition:
1
Published:
2023-07-03
Language:
English


ISBN13:
9780767920643
Edition:
First Edition
Published:
2009-10-06
Language:
en

Authors:
ISBN13:
9781442478213
Published:
2017-09-05
Language:
en

Authors:
ISBN13:
9781577170761
Published:
1998
Language:
en


Authors:
ISBN13:
9780500203804
Edition:
1st ed.
Published:
2004-11-29
Language:
en

Authors:
ISBN13:
9781419736872
Published:
2020-09-15
Language:
en

Authors:
ISBN13:
9780500204016
Edition:
2
Published:
2009-09-07
Language:
en

ISBN13:
9781592537259
Edition:
Illustrated
Published:
2012-02-01
Language:
en


Authors:
ISBN13:
9781946995407
Published:
2020-11-17
Language:
en


Authors:
ISBN13:
9780062654175
Edition:
Illustrated
Published:
2019
Language:
en

ISBN13:
9781608959730
Edition:
First Edition
Published:
2016-06-28
Language:
en

Authors:
ISBN13:
9780500202074
Edition:
Revised & Enlarged
Published:
1986-10-17
Language:
en

Authors:
ISBN13:
9781608955770
Edition:
2
Published:
2002
Language:
en


Authors:
ISBN13:
9781597643184
Edition:
Illustrated
Published:
2013
Language:
en

ISBN13:
9781597643535
Edition:
Illustrated
Published:
2013
Language:
en